The Future of AWS Lambda: The Power of Serverless Computing

In recent years, the concept of serverless computing has revolutionized the way we think about and approach software development. At the heart of this revolution lies AWS Lambda, a powerful service that allows developers to run code without provisioning or managing servers. As we look toward the future, the potential of Lambdas is vast, and their impact on the tech industry is only beginning to be fully realized.

The Evolution of Serverless Computing

Serverless computing, despite its name, does not mean the absence of servers. Instead, it abstracts the underlying infrastructure, allowing developers to focus solely on writing code. AWS Lambda, introduced in 2014, was a pioneer in this space, enabling developers to run code in response to events without the need for server management. This shift has led to greater agility, reduced operational overhead, and more efficient resource utilization.

The Present: Lambdas in Action

Today, Lambdas are an integral part of many cloud-based applications. They are used for a wide range of tasks, including data processing, real-time file processing, and running backend logic for mobile and web applications. The flexibility of Lambdas, combined with their cost-effectiveness—charging only for the compute time consumed—makes them an attractive choice for developers and organizations of all sizes.

The Future: Trends and Innovations

As we look ahead, several key trends and innovations are set to shape the future of Lambdas and serverless computing:

  1. Increased Adoption Across Industries: As more organizations recognize the benefits of serverless computing, the adoption of Lambdas is expected to grow across various sectors, including finance, healthcare, and manufacturing. This widespread adoption will drive further innovation and the development of new use cases.
  2. Enhanced Development Tools and Frameworks: The serverless ecosystem is continuously evolving, with new tools and frameworks being developed to simplify the development, testing, and deployment of Lambda functions. These advancements will make it easier for developers to build complex applications and integrate serverless architecture into their workflows.
  3. AI and Machine Learning Integration: The integration of Lambdas with AI and machine learning services will open up new possibilities for intelligent, event-driven applications. For example, Lambdas could be used to trigger machine learning models in real-time, providing instant insights and actions based on data analysis.
  4. Edge Computing and IoT: As the Internet of Things (IoT) continues to expand, Lambdas will play a crucial role in edge computing, where data is processed closer to the source of generation. This will enable faster response times and reduced latency, essential for applications such as autonomous vehicles and smart cities.
  5. Improved Security and Compliance: Security and compliance will remain a top priority as the use of Lambdas grows. Future developments will likely focus on enhancing security features, such as fine-grained access controls and automated compliance checks, to ensure that serverless applications meet the highest standards.
  6. Environmental Impact and Sustainability: Serverless computing inherently promotes better resource utilization, leading to more sustainable and eco-friendly computing practices. As environmental concerns become increasingly important, the serverless model will contribute to greener IT practices by reducing the carbon footprint associated with traditional server-based architectures.

Conclusion

The future of Lambdas is bright, with endless possibilities for innovation and growth. As serverless computing continues to evolve, it will empower developers to create more efficient, scalable, and intelligent applications. By embracing this technology, organizations can stay ahead of the curve and leverage the full potential of the cloud, driving their digital transformation journey forward.

In this ever-changing landscape, one thing is certain: Lambdas will remain a cornerstone of serverless computing, shaping the future of software development and redefining what is possible in the world of technology.

要查看或添加评论,请登录

Sekurenet的更多文章

社区洞察

其他会员也浏览了